Julien BOUCHER was born 4 September 1831 in Saint-Mathias-sur-Richelieu, Lower Canada
Julien BOUCHER was the child of Jean-Baptiste BOUCHER and Madeleine GOGUET (GOYETTE) and the grandchild of: (paternal) Joseph BOUCHER and Marie-Anne LAREAU (maternal) François GOGUET (GOYETTE) and Madeleine LAVALLÉESpouse(s)/Partner(s) and Child(ren):
Julien married Eleonore LARIVIERE 1 April 1831 in Iberville, Lower Canada . The couple had (at least) 1 child.
Eleonore LARIVIERE was born 5 February 1836 in Iberville, Québec, Canada (Saint-Athanase-de-Bleury). Eleonore died abt. 1914 in Iberville, Québec, Canada (Saint-Athanase-de-Bleury). Eleonore was the child of Joseph LARIVIERE and Marie-Louise GUILLOT.
Julien BOUCHER died abt. 1914 in Iberville, Québec, Canada .

From its inception in the early 1600s until 1760, it was called Canada, New France.
1760 to 1763, it was simply Canada
1763 to 1791 - Province of Québec
1791 to 1867 - Lower Canada
1867 to present - Québec, Canada.
